Beyond Dollar Tree, I've learned a few tricks to make sure I'm always getting the best deals on fabric softeners and other laundry care items. For those looking for rebates and coupons, always check store apps and websites like Ibotta, Fetch Rewards, or even the manufacturer's own sites. Brands like Downy or Snuggle frequently offer digital coupons that can be stacked with sales. The key is to check weekly flyers and pair those coupons with a good sale price. Sometimes, even higher-end brands become affordable when you hit the coupon jackpot! When it comes to specific brands, Bounce dryer sheets are a classic for a reason. They're great for static and adding freshness. If you're concerned about compatibility, most Bounce products are designed to be safe for HE machines and septic systems, and they work effectively in cold water washes too, which is another great way to save energy. Keep an eye out for larger bulk packs at warehouse clubs or when they go on sale at drugstores, often with accompanying digital coupons.
